Proceedings Index Volumes #1-95, Allegheny Pennsylvania, Probate Records, 1683-1994. This is listed by each individual volume #. Allegheny County Orphans' Court Dockets Volumes #1 - #154. Will Books are the transcribed Wills as recorded in the Will Book. The Department of Court Records is made up of three divisions: Civil/Family Division. Criminal Division. Wills/Orphans’ Court Division. These divisions file and maintain court documents for the Allegheny County Court of Common Pleas.
